Desh Bhagat Ayurvedic College and Hospital Organized Shloka Recitation and Yoga Demonstration for Global Book of Excellence, England

Desh Bhagat Ayurvedic College and Hospital, under Desh Bhagat University, in collaboration with Global Book of Excellence England organized an event on Shloka Recitation Ashtanga Hridaya Anusheelanam and Yogasana Performance Bhujagshayanam Aasanviasah. Many world records were set in this spectacular event.

 

In the yoga segment, 22 first-year BAMS students performed 40 asanas in 13 minutes, setting a new record. Additionally, Vice-Chancellor Dr. Abhijit Joshi recited verses of Vishnu Sahasranamam. Moreover, 60 students recited verses from three chapters of Ashtanga Hridaya for 30 minutes, setting a new world record. The event was broadcast live in 37 countries. Sanjay Panjawani, Vice-President of the Global Book of Excellence, England, confirmed these achievements and highlighted another record set by VC Abhijit Joshi for a non-stop Shloka recitation lasting 10 minutes.

 

The program was graced by the Chancellor of DBU, Dr. Zora Singh, and Pro-Chancellor Dr. Tajinder Kaur. Delivering the welcome speech, Dr. Abhijit Joshi expressed that such an international event is happening for the first time in the country. Seven students were selected for the recitation of 30 chapters’ shlokas, including Aashna Sharma, Nazia Khatun, Piyush Rajan, Saurabh Nadda, Yogita Varma, Prathamesh, and Swanand Pawar. They will be honored by Shankaracharya on Dhanvantari Jayanti.

 

Dr. Zora Singh and Dr. Tajinder Kaur felicitated the students who presented the results of Ashtanga Hridaya and Bhujangasana Vilasa with certificates and medals. The event was witnessed live by Shankaracharya Ji (Karveer Peetham Kolhapur), Dr.Jayant Deo Pujari (Chairman NCISM), Dr.B.S Prasad (President Board of Ayurveda NCISM), Prof.Dr.Tanuja Nesri (Director AIIA) & other dignitaries.

 

On this occasion, Director Dr. Kulbhushan and Principal Dr. Smita Johar of Desh Bhagat Ayurvedic College and Hospital were also present. Dr. Jyoti Dhami hosted the event. The coordinators of the event were Dr.Anil Joshi, Dr.Mani Sharma, Jyoti Arora, and Saloni Nikam.
